low level hayat ne demek?

Low level, bilgisayar programlama terminolojisinde, bir yazılım sisteminin en düşük seviyesini ifade eder. Genellikle, ana işletim sistemi veya donanım kaynakları ile doğrudan iletişim kurulması gereken işlemler için kullanılır. Bu düzeyde programlama, genellikle makine dilinde veya dilin derlenmiş bir versiyonunda yapılır ve yazılımın doğrudan işlemciye yönelik olarak çalışmasını sağlar.

Low level programlama uygulamaları, özellikle sistem yazılımı ve gömülü sistemlerde yaygın olarak kullanılmaktadır. Bu tür yazılımların örneği, bilgisayarızın okuyabileceği birçok farklı biçimde değiştirilebilir bellek alanı, işletim sistemi fonksiyonları ve donanım sürücüleri gibi bileşenlerdir.

Low level programlama, diğer programlama düzeylerine oranla daha karmaşık ve zahmetlidir, ancak daha verimli ve daha yüksek performanslıdır. Ancak, birçok modern programlama dili artık low level işlemlerin kolaylaştırılmasına olanak sağlıyor ve bu nedenle low level programlama ihtiyacı giderek azalmaktadır.